- Original: συνδοξάζω
- Transliteration: sundoxazo
- Phonetic: soon-dox-ad'-zo
- Definition:
1. to approve together, to join in approving
2. to glorify together
- Origin: from
G4862 and
G1392
- TDNT entry: 2:253 & 7:787,178 & 1102
- Part(s) of speech: Verb
- Strong's: From
G4862 and
G1392 ; to exalt to dignity in company (that is similarly) with: - glorify together.
Total KJV Occurrences: 1
• together, 1
Romans 8:17
